Restaurants have been closed for 3 months now; some have maybe managed to generate some turnover through takeaways and deliveries. Many have not. Restaurant owners are currently very, VERY stressed.
It is highly likely that during lockdown, because overheads of restaurants don't magically disappear when the doors shut, a lot of staff were let go. This could result in the restaurant being under-staffed. Therefore you might wait a bit longer. DON'T BE A DICK.
It is also highly likely that the menu will be smaller, or items will be out of stock. Food industry suppliers mostly work off 30 day accounts; with no turnover for 3 months, most accounts are overdue; accounts get frozen; you can't buy stock unless it is cash on delivery.
Does the restaurant even HAVE the cash to do CoD? Who knows!? Margins are insanely tight in food & beverage, and I don't know of a single restaurant/hotel that got the promised government relief or an insurance payout (sidenote: insurers are single-handedly killing tourism).
Please also remember that no restaurant is allowed to serve alcohol for onsite consumption. Trust me, if we could we would because liquor sales make up a BIG part of restaurant turnover. Government has banned us from selling you alcohol. Please still come to eat. PLEASE. PLEASE!
There are now a billion new COVID19 regulations being enforced. You will get your temp taken on entry, you will need to fill in a "track and trace" form, you'll have to sit with social distancing rules (which takes up space so you might wait for a table; not our fault); you will
need to sanitize your hands; there might be sanitizing spray at your table (PLEASE don't steal these; we're already basically bankcrupt; don't be a dick); if you have a temp and you're not let in, then just go, dont make a scene, we're dying inside already.
No we don't want you to have to do all this, because it detracts from your dining out experience; we're about making sure you enjoy your time, but now there are some hoops both restaurant and customer need to jump through. DON'T BE A DICK ABOUT IT.
In order to open there is a big outlay for C19 regulatory items: spit screens, visors/masks for staff, deep cleaning of entire floorspace to nuke any potential COVID19 (charged per square meter), litres of sanitizer... there's a lot to pay for already strapped businesses.
So yes, go out, be careful, be considerate, be patient, dont expect your restaurant of choice to be exactly the same. We will NEVER be exactly the same again. But above all: please, PLEASE don't be a dick to us; we're (highly stressed) people like you.
